Pin to Taskbar
Option Explicit 'Const CSIDL_COMMON_PROGRAMS = &H17 Dim ShellApp, FSO, Desktop Set ShellApp = CreateObject("Shell.Application") Set FSO = C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ject") 'Set StartMenuFolder = ShellApp.NameSpace(CSIDL_COMMON_PROGRAMS) Set Desktop = ShellApp.NameSpace("C:\Users\Wayne\Desktop") Dim LnkFile LnkFile = Desktop.Self.Path&"\ScheduleNotifier.lnk" If(FSO.FileExists(LnkFile)) Then Dim tmp, verb 'For Each verb in Desktop.ParseName("ScheduleNotifier.lnk").Verbs 'tmp = tmp&verb&chr(13) 'Next 'MsgBox(tmp) Dim desktopImtes, item Set desktopImtes = Desktop.Items() For Each item in desktopImtes If (item.Name = "ScheduleNotifier") Then 'MsgBox(item.Name) For Each verb in item.Verbs If (verb.Name = "Pin to Tas&kbar") _ Then 'If (verb.Name = "锁定到任务栏(&K)") verb.DoIt End If Next End If Next End If Set FSO = Nothing Set ShellApp = Nothing
Unpin from Taskbar
Option Explicit 'Const CSIDL_COMMON_PROGRAMS = &H17 Dim ShellApp, FSO, Desktop Set ShellApp = CreateObject("Shell.Application") Set FSO = C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ject") 'Set StartMenuFolder = ShellApp.NameSpace(CSIDL_COMMON_PROGRAMS) Set Desktop = ShellApp.NameSpace("C:\Users\Wayne\Desktop") Dim LnkFile LnkFile = Desktop.Self.Path&"\ScheduleNotifier.lnk" If(FSO.FileExists(LnkFile)) Then Dim tmp, verb 'For Each verb in Desktop.ParseName("ScheduleNotifier.lnk").Verbs 'tmp = tmp&verb&chr(13) 'Next 'MsgBox(tmp) Dim desktopImtes, item Set desktopImtes = Desktop.Items() For Each item in desktopImtes If (item.Name = "ScheduleNotifier") Then 'MsgBox(item.Name) For Each verb in item.Verbs If (verb.Name = "Unpin from Tas&kbar") _ Then 'If (verb.Name = "从任务栏脱离(&K)") verb.DoIt End If Next End If Next End If Set FSO = Nothing Set ShellApp = Nothing
Although two snippets of VBS code are simple and straight-forward, they have one serious limitation. It only supports one specified language, attention of this line of code:
If (verb.Name = "Pin to Tas&kbar") Then 'If (verb.Name = "锁定到任务栏(&K)")
Pin program to taskbar using PS in Windows 10
If WScript.Arguments.Count < 1 Then WScript.Quit
'----------------------------------------------------------------------
Set objFSO = C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ject")
objFile = WScript.Arguments.Item(0)
sKey1 = "HKCU\Software\Classes\*\shell\{:}\\"
sKey2 = Replace(sKey1, "\\", "\ExplorerCommandHandler")
'----------------------------------------------------------------------
With WScript.CreateObject("WScript.Shell")
KeyValue = .RegRead("H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er" & _
"\CommandStore\shell\Windows.taskbarpin\ExplorerCommandHandler")
.RegWrite sKey2, KeyValue, "REG_SZ"
With WScript.CreateObject("Shell.Application")
With .Namespace(objFSO.GetParentFolderName(objFile))
With .ParseName(objFSO.GetFileName(objFile))
.InvokeVerb("{:}")
End With
End With
End With
.Run("Reg.exe delete """ & Replace(sKey1, "\\", "") & """ /F"), 0, True
End With
'----------------------------------------------------------------------
Param($Target)
$KeyPath1 = "HKCU:\SOFTWARE\Classes"
$KeyPath2 = "*"
$KeyPath3 = "shell"
$KeyPath4 = "{:}"
$ValueName = "ExplorerCommandHandler"
$ValueData = (Get-ItemProperty("HKLM:\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\" +
"Explorer\CommandStore\shell\Windows.taskbarpin")).ExplorerCommandHandler
$Key2 = (Get-Item $KeyPath1).OpenSubKey($KeyPath2, $true)
$Key3 = $Key2.CreateSubKey($KeyPath3, $true)
$Key4 = $Key3.CreateSubKey($KeyPath4, $true)
$Key4.SetValue($ValueName, $ValueData)
$Shell = New-Object -ComObject "Shell.Application"
$Folder = $Shell.Namespace((Get-Item $Target).DirectoryName)
$Item = $Folder.ParseName((Get-Item $Target).Name)
$Item.InvokeVerb("{:}")
$Key3.DeleteSubKey($KeyPath4)
if ($Key3.SubKeyCount -eq 0 -and $Key3.ValueCount -eq 0) {
$Key2.DeleteSubKey($KeyPath3)
}
